What Is Cowboy Poker? Origins and Core Rules

Cowboy poker is a variation that mixes classic draw and community variants with a thematic Wild West twist. Rules vary by table, but common features include a 5‑card hand, one or more wildcards, and a focus on multiplayer betting rounds that reward aggression and reading skills. Unlike strict Texas Hold’em, cowboy poker often favors adaptability: you may see dealer‑selected wildcards, jackpots for specific hands, or bespoke betting structures that accelerate action.

Example: If the house rules designate the joker as a wildcard, a hand like A♠ A♦ Joker 7♣ 2♥ becomes three of a kind (aces), and that wildcard dramatically changes value distributions. That’s why understanding the specific variant at your table is crucial before investing chips.

Why Multiplayer Changes Everything

Multiplayer dynamics transform poker from math and odds into a psychological game. With more players you face a wider distribution of hand strengths and types of opponents — loose callers, nitty grinders, and aggressive bluffs. Experience plays a bigger role: noticing who bluffs, who folds to pressure, and who overvalues marginal hands quickly shifts the expected value of common plays.

From my own experience organizing weekly home games, I saw how table composition drives profitability more than any tweak in technique. A table full of passive players inflates the value of position and marginal hands. Conversely, aggressive tables reward tighter ranges and well‑timed traps.

Calculating Odds Without a Calculator

Simple math tips are invaluable at the table. Use the “rule of 2 and 4” to estimate your chance to hit an out: multiply the number of outs by 4 on the flop (two cards to come) or by 2 on the turn (one card to come). If you have 9 outs on the flop, your rough chance to improve by the river is ~36% (9×4).

Combine pot odds with estimated probabilities to decide whether a call is profitable. If the pot offers 3‑to‑1 and your chance to improve is only 20%, folding is often correct unless you expect extra implied odds from future bets.

Advanced Play: Psychology, Balance, and Meta

At higher levels, poker becomes about range balance and meta‑game. Instead of focusing solely on individual hands, think in terms of frequencies: what portion of your range do you bet in each spot? Can you polarize your betting to include bluffs and strong value hands so observant opponents can’t easily exploit you?
